Meaning of Crop Propagation Crop propagation refers to the process by which plants reproduce or are reproduced to give rise to new plants. This can occur naturally or be carried out artificially by farmers or agricultural scientists. It is a vital practice in agriculture that ensures the continuous production of food and other plant-based resources. 2. BIOLOGY LESSON NOTE ON POLLINATION IN PLANT

  TOPIC: POLLINATION IN PLANTS Pollination is the transfer of pollen grains from a mature anther to a mature stigma. In most flowering plants, external agents are required for pollination to occur. Pollination brings about fertilization and the production of fruits. Types of Pollination There are two types of pollination; 1. Self pollination is the transfer of mature pollen grains from the anther to the stigma of the same flower or another flower on the same plant. 2. Cross pollination is the transfer of mature pollen grains from the anther of a flower to the stigma of a flower of another plant of the same species. Cross pollination brings the male gametes and egg cells of two different plants together. Features of Self Pollinated Flowers 1. Self pollination occurs when the anther and stigma of bisexual flowers mature at the same time. This condition is referred to as homogamy. 2.
